I have been trying to write a rule and It is not working.  If the Series Collection contains both Number of Bowls ( Double and Single) then Yes, else no.. So if the series collection only has Single, it should flag NO.  How can I write this rule.  I am not having any luck

should this work.

=let a=Table.Buffer(Table.Group(PreviousStepName,"Series/Collection",{"Flag",each if List.ContainsAll([Number of Bowls],{"Double Bowl","Single Bowl"}) then "Yes" else "No"})) in Table.AddColumn(PreviousStepName,"Flag",each a{[#"Series/Collection"=[#"Series/Collection"]]}?[Flag]?)
